-
Notifications
You must be signed in to change notification settings - Fork 41
Description
crash when install apk after building
AndroidCodeStudio Crash Report
Version : v1.0.0+gh.r02-hotfix (1022)
Variant : arm64-v8a (release)
Build type : OFFICIAL
SDK Version : 30
Supported ABIs : [arm64-v8a, armeabi-v7a, armeabi]
Manufacturer : vivo
Device : vivo1901
Stacktrace:
android.os.RemoteException: Remote stack trace:
at com.android.server.pm.PackageInstallerSession.assertPreparedAndNotDestroyedLocked(PackageInstallerSession.java:783)
at com.android.server.pm.PackageInstallerSession.markAsSealed(PackageInstallerSession.java:1397)
at com.android.server.pm.PackageInstallerSession.commit(PackageInstallerSession.java:1157)
at android.content.pm.IPackageInstallerSession$Stub.onTransact(IPackageInstallerSession.java:336)
at android.os.Binder.execTransactInternal(Binder.java:1154)
at com.android.server.pm.PackageInstallerSession.assertPreparedAndNotDestroyedLocked(PackageInstallerSession.java:783)
at com.android.server.pm.PackageInstallerSession.markAsSealed(PackageInstallerSession.java:1397)
at com.android.server.pm.PackageInstallerSession.commit(PackageInstallerSession.java:1157)
at android.content.pm.IPackageInstallerSession$Stub.onTransact(IPackageInstallerSession.java:336)
at android.os.Binder.execTransactInternal(Binder.java:1154)
Caused by: java.lang.SecurityException: commit not allowed after destruction
at android.os.Parcel.createExceptionOrNull(Parcel.java:2387)
at android.os.Parcel.createException(Parcel.java:2371)
at android.os.Parcel.readException(Parcel.java:2354)
at android.os.Parcel.readException(Parcel.java:2296)
at android.content.pm.IPackageInstallerSession$Stub$Proxy.commit(IPackageInstallerSession.java:673)
at android.content.pm.PackageInstaller$Session.commit(PackageInstaller.java:1243)
at com.tom.rv2ide.utils.ApkInstaller.installApk$lambda$3(ApkInstaller.kt:95)
at com.tom.rv2ide.utils.ApkInstaller.$r8$lambda$On5zXhg4J6czS4kjgRgj76Y47XE(Unknown Source:0)
at com.tom.rv2ide.utils.ApkInstaller$$ExternalSyntheticLambda1.invoke(D8$$SyntheticClass:0)
at com.tom.rv2ide.tasks.TaskExecutorKt.executeAsync$lambda$2(TaskExecutor.kt:95)
at com.tom.rv2ide.tasks.TaskExecutorKt.$r8$lambda$l2AxpQlQnJZ5103ioQGdqq3UOdE(Unknown Source:0)
at com.tom.rv2ide.tasks.TaskExecutorKt$$ExternalSyntheticLambda3.complete(D8$$SyntheticClass:0)
at com.tom.rv2ide.tasks.TaskExecutor.executeAsync$lambda$2$lambda$1(TaskExecutor.kt:46)
at com.tom.rv2ide.tasks.TaskExecutor.$r8$lambda$EKG1nuZXwA3jB5ttmEQ_pwFZBiE(Unknown Source:0)
at com.tom.rv2ide.tasks.TaskExecutor$$ExternalSyntheticLambda3.run(D8$$SyntheticClass:0)
at android.os.Handler.handleCallback(Handler.java:938)
at android.os.Handler.dispatchMessage(Handler.java:99)
at android.os.Looper.loop(Looper.java:257)
at android.app.ActivityThread.main(ActivityThread.java:8192)
at java.lang.reflect.Method.invoke(Native Method)
at com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:626)
at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1015)